☐ Verify that the Chattervane ingest service has log sampling enabled at the agreed 1-in-50 rate before the release window opens. Confirm the sampling config is committed to the Brindlehook deploy repo, that full-fidelity logging is retained for error-level events, and that storage projections stay under quota. Sign-off must come from the engineer named directly below.

named custodian: Aldael Kelion Briath Ralax

CI note: Harrowgate ORM refactor branch. Build fails only on the security scan stage. Cause: the shim layer re-enables raw query construction in two modules; scanner flags them as injection-prone. Parameterized replacements are in review. Suppressions are scoped per-file, not global. To reproduce the scanner's exact run, pin the pipeline to the token shown below.

pipeline stamp: htk4_66df

Hey Priva,

Quick heads-up before Friday's DR drill for the Inkmill markdown pipeline: we'll restore the renderer config from the cold backup, so you'll need the escrow credentials handy. Grab a coffee first — the restore takes a while. For the sealed vault copy, the recovery passphrase is below.

recovery phrase for kahop-kahap: istys-novdor-joreth-silir-eliys